Output 624963e8dae92313cdd809b4a7a688e181a4c8a39033b94bc5bd0f8385db9fe6:2

value
111914000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6705bcbffe2cc7a4da8258b0d8006aa28c63a83d OP_EQUAL
address
MHHthpix8ExYAQkCS2NzWsFhSoa5DKJ3Gu
transaction
624963e8dae92313cdd809b4a7a688e181a4c8a39033b94bc5bd0f8385db9fe6
spent
true